AddData(const void *source, size_t numFrames, size_t numChannels) override | Audio::RingBuffer< SampleType, typename > | inlinevirtual |
AddMultiTrackDataInterleaved(const void **source, size_t numFrames, size_t numChannels) override (defined in Audio::RingBuffer< SampleType, typename >) | Audio::RingBuffer< SampleType, typename > | inline |
Audio::RingBufferBase::AddMultiTrackDataInterleaved([[maybe_unused]] const void **source, [[maybe_unused]] size_t numFrames, [[maybe_unused]] size_t numChannels) | Audio::RingBufferBase | inlinevirtual |
AllocateData(size_t numSamples) (defined in Audio::RingBuffer< SampleType, typename >) | Audio::RingBuffer< SampleType, typename > | inlineprotected |
AZ_CLASS_ALLOCATOR(RingBuffer< SampleType >, AZ::SystemAllocator) (defined in Audio::RingBuffer< SampleType, typename >) | Audio::RingBuffer< SampleType, typename > | |
AZ_CLASS_ALLOCATOR(RingBufferBase, AZ::SystemAllocator) (defined in Audio::RingBufferBase) | Audio::RingBufferBase | |
ConsumeData(void **dest, size_t numFrames, size_t numChannels, bool deinterleaveMultichannel) override | Audio::RingBuffer< SampleType, typename > | inlinevirtual |
DeallocateData() (defined in Audio::RingBuffer< SampleType, typename >) | Audio::RingBuffer< SampleType, typename > | inlineprotected |
ResetBuffer() override | Audio::RingBuffer< SampleType, typename > | inlineprotectedvirtual |
RingBuffer(size_t numSamples) (defined in Audio::RingBuffer< SampleType, typename >) | Audio::RingBuffer< SampleType, typename > | inline |
RingBufferBase() (defined in Audio::RingBufferBase) | Audio::RingBufferBase | inline |
RingBufferBase([[maybe_unused]] const size_t numSamples) (defined in Audio::RingBufferBase) | Audio::RingBufferBase | inline |
s_bytesPerSample (defined in Audio::RingBuffer< SampleType, typename >) | Audio::RingBuffer< SampleType, typename > | static |
SamplesReady() const (defined in Audio::RingBuffer< SampleType, typename >) | Audio::RingBuffer< SampleType, typename > | inlineprotected |
SamplesUnused() const (defined in Audio::RingBuffer< SampleType, typename >) | Audio::RingBuffer< SampleType, typename > | inlineprotected |
~RingBuffer() override (defined in Audio::RingBuffer< SampleType, typename >) | Audio::RingBuffer< SampleType, typename > | inline |
~RingBufferBase() (defined in Audio::RingBufferBase) | Audio::RingBufferBase | inlinevirtual |